I've heard and read the same thing. Both stations have babs waiting but if not, the station master will call one for you. In Kissimmee, there are usually 4-5 cabs waiting, regular and van types. The station is in a rather nice part of Old Town, not big, only one station master but is clean and easy to get to.
 
I was at the Orlando station twice, once on arrival and once at departure and never felt unsafe. There were mostly families there waiting. I'm a single mom and tend to be paranoid, so if anyone would be scared, I would! LOL

If you can afford the a few xtra $$$ get the roomettes..your meals are included and you have your own space. We have done it with the kids when they were 4,4, and 6 and we are doing it again this August 9,9,11 PHILA to KISS.
The kids loved the train and it is a lot better than driving...Just prepare and plan to keep kids occupied..we were originally planning on coach, but for some of the reasons listed above went for the roomettes...

The earlier you book the cheaper the roomettes are..there are 3 levels of pricing..each gets more expensive as the train books up..

We have two from Philly for $1400..While I agree it a jump from coach, but if you factor in the meals you get on board (for us 5 people x 8 meals sittings=40 meals round trip),
plus snacks,juice ,water, and the privacy of your own room & toilet..I think it makes it worthwhile..not cheap..but reasonable considering the alternative..

Remember, you also get to wait in Club Acela at the station (snacks,beverages free)..
